瑞和软件有限公司

软件开发 ·
首页 / 资讯 / 软件开发安全注意事项:筑牢防线,守护数字世界

软件开发安全注意事项:筑牢防线,守护数字世界

软件开发安全注意事项:筑牢防线,守护数字世界
软件开发 软件开发安全注意事项 发布:2026-06-30

软件开发安全注意事项:筑牢防线,守护数字世界

一、安全意识:从源头防范

在软件开发过程中,安全意识是首要的。许多安全漏洞往往源于开发者对安全问题的忽视。例如,一些开发者可能过于关注功能实现,而忽略了代码的安全性。因此,强化安全意识,从源头防范,是保障软件安全的关键。

二、代码审查:发现并修复漏洞

代码审查是确保软件安全的重要手段。通过代码审查,可以发现并修复潜在的安全漏洞。具体来说,可以从以下几个方面进行代码审查:

1. 检查输入验证:确保所有输入都经过严格的验证,防止SQL注入、XSS攻击等。

2. 检查权限控制:确保用户权限得到有效控制,防止越权访问。

3. 检查加密算法:确保加密算法的选择和使用正确,防止数据泄露。

4. 检查错误处理:确保错误处理机制完善,防止信息泄露和恶意利用。

三、安全测试:全面评估软件安全

安全测试是评估软件安全性的重要环节。通过安全测试,可以发现并修复潜在的安全漏洞。以下是几种常见的安全测试方法:

1. 单元测试:对单个模块进行测试,确保其功能正确。

2. 集成测试:对多个模块进行测试,确保它们之间的交互正常。

3. 性能测试:评估软件在压力下的表现,确保其稳定性和安全性。

4. 安全测试:针对潜在的安全漏洞进行测试,确保软件的安全性。

四、安全配置:确保系统安全

在软件开发过程中,安全配置同样重要。以下是一些常见的安全配置措施:

1. 使用强密码策略:确保用户密码复杂且不易被破解。

2. 限制远程访问:仅允许必要的远程访问,并使用VPN等技术。

3. 关闭不必要的服务:关闭不必要的服务,减少攻击面。

4. 定期更新和打补丁:及时更新系统和应用程序,修复已知漏洞。

五、安全培训:提升团队安全意识

为了提高团队的安全意识,定期进行安全培训至关重要。培训内容可以包括:

1. 安全意识教育:提高团队成员对安全问题的认识。

2. 安全编程实践:教授安全编程的最佳实践。

3. 漏洞分析:分析常见的安全漏洞,提高防范能力。

通过以上五个方面的关注和实施,可以有效提高软件开发过程中的安全性,筑牢数字世界的防线。

本文由 瑞和软件有限公司 整理发布。

更多软件开发文章

小程序开发公司如何选择?关键因素揭秘工业软件定制二次开发:揭秘其背后的技术逻辑与选型要点**B2B商城系统私有化部署:揭秘价格背后的考量因素安卓与iOS开发:选择哪家公司,你该关注的要点软件定制开发注意事项游戏APP定制开发:成本构成解析与决策要点**揭秘h5开发平台:如何从排名中洞察行业趋势上海软件定制开发:如何合理评估报价与价值**误区一:认为ERP系统越贵越好ERP系统开发:揭秘流程与费用关键要素**公众号开发厂家直销,揭秘定制化服务的关键要素直播商城系统开发:功能模块解析与选型要点
友情链接: 福州投资管理有限责任公司正泰人工智能有限公司深圳市电子有限公司科技合金(上海)有限公司文化传媒广州文化创意有限公司本地服务建材装修机械工业